Kunio-kun Collection Hits Japan This Fall

Arc System Works has announced that it will releasing a collection of eighteen titles from the Kunio-kun series this fall in Japan. The Kunio-kun: The World Classics Collection will be released for PC, P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and Nintendo Switch. The titles cover both the RPG and sports genres, with the following fifteen titles confirmed to be included (four of the games are international versions of other releases, while the three others will be announced later):

  • Downtown Nekketsu Koushinkyoku
  • Nekketsu Koukou Dodge Ball Bu (original Japanese version of Super Dodge Ball)
  • Nekketsu Kakutou Densetsu
  • Nekketsu! Street Basket
  • Nekketsu Koukou Dodge Ball Bu: Soccer Hen (a version was released in the US as Nintendo World Cup)
  • Bikkuri Nekketsu Shinkiroku: Harukanaru Kin Medal (original Japanese version of Crash ‘n the Boys: Street Challenge)
  • Kunio-kun no Nekketsu Soccer League
  • Ike Ike! Nekketsu Hockey Bu (a US version was planned but cancelled)
  • Nekketsu Kouha Kunio-kun (original Japanese version of Renegade)
  • Downtown Nekketsu Monogatari (original Japanese version of River City Ransom)
  • Kunio-kun no Jidaigeki da yo Zen’in Shuugou!
  • Renegade (overseas release)
  • Super Dodge Ball (overseas release)
  • River City Ransom (overseas release)
  • Crash ‘n the Boys: Street Challenge (overseas release)

All eighteen of the games will support online multiplayer for up to four players at once. The collection will also feature fifty-five missions across the games; completing these missions will unlock bonuses such as avatars and nicknames for players’ online profiles, gallery illustrations, and more.
